Todd Glaser, Ron Simkins and oil trader Mark Fisher team up on anti-water intrusion device
Luxury home developer Todd Glaser teamed up with oil trader Mark Fisher and developer Ron Simkins to create a patented kit that consumers and contractors can install to prevent water intrusion through sliding glass doors. Fisher teamed up with Glaser after Hurricane Irma struck Florida as a Category 5 in 2017. The storm damaged Fisher’s […]This article originally appeared on The Real Deal.
